.spotlight-image-gallery{display:grid;grid-template-columns:repeat(auto-fit,minmax(300px,1fr));gap:20px;padding:20px}html[lang=ar] .spotlight-image-gallery{display:grid;grid-template-columns:repeat(auto-fit,minmax(300px,1fr));gap:20px;padding:20px;direction:rtl}.spotlight-gallery-item{position:relative;overflow:hidden;border-radius:10px;box-shadow:0 4px 6px #0000001a;transition:transform .3s ease-in-out;min-height:300px}.spotlight-gallery-item:hover{transform:scale(1.05)}.spotlight-gallery-item img{width:100%;height:590px;display:block;object-fit:cover;position:relative;z-index:1}.spotlight-gallery-caption{position:absolute;bottom:0;left:0;right:0;background:#000000b3;color:#fff;padding:10px 15px;text-align:center;opacity:1;transition:opacity .3s ease,transform .3s ease;font-family:GraphikWide-Thin,sans-serif;z-index:2}.spotlight-gallery-item .spotlight-gallery-caption h2{margin:10px 0 5px!important;font-size:1.5em!important;color:#fff!important;font-family:GraphikWide-Thin,sans-serif!important;font-weight:400!important;line-height:1.2!important;text-align:center!important}.spotlight-gallery-item .spotlight-gallery-caption p{margin:5px 0 10px!important;font-size:1em!important;color:#fff!important;font-family:GraphikWide-Thin,sans-serif!important;line-height:1.4!important;text-align:center!important}#spotlight-lightbox{position:fixed;top:0;left:0;width:100%;height:100%;background:#000c;display:none;justify-content:center;align-items:center;z-index:1000}#spotlight-lightbox.active{display:flex}#spotlight-lightbox img{max-width:90%;max-height:90%;object-fit:contain}@media (max-width: 768px){.spotlight-image-gallery{grid-template-columns:1fr}.spotlight-gallery-item{direction:ltr;min-height:400px}html[lang=ar] .spotlight-gallery-item{direction:rtl}.spotlight-gallery-item img{width:100%;height:400px;display:block;object-fit:cover}.spotlight-gallery-caption{font-size:14px;opacity:1;position:absolute;color:#fff;bottom:0;direction:ltr;padding:15px}.spotlight-gallery-item .spotlight-gallery-caption h2{font-size:1.3em!important;margin:8px 0 4px!important}.spotlight-gallery-item .spotlight-gallery-caption p{font-size:.9em!important;margin:4px 0 8px!important}html[lang=ar] .spotlight-gallery-caption{direction:rtl}.spotlight-gallery-item:hover .spotlight-gallery-caption{pointer-events:none}}
/*# sourceMappingURL=/cdn/shop/t/12/assets/spotlight-showcase.css.map */
